Trials in civil cases

Mesothelioma suits can be complex. However, a majority of cases are settled prior to trial. If a case goes to trial the jury will decide what the victim is entitled to compensation for. The verdict of a trial may be appealed. This could delay compensation payments by months, or even years.

In the United States, the majority of mesothelioma lawsuits are filed by personal injury lawyers. They seek financial compensation for victims' medical bills as well as lost wages and other. Compensation from a mesothelioma claim suit can't bring back health or a loved one. But it can help victims family members and the legal system receive the best possible treatment.

The discovery phase can last for months as attorneys collect evidence and speak with witnesses. A mesothelioma lawyer will interview former and current employees who could provide valuable information regarding asbestos exposure. The lawyer will also gather medical records to prove that asbestos exposure is the cause of mesothelioma. At this point, a client may be asked to take an interview that is recorded and played to the jury in the event of a trial.

Wrongful death lawsuits seek compensation for the loss of a family member to mesothelioma or any other asbestos-related disease. These lawsuits seek justice by holding the responsible individuals accountable for their negligence in exposing victims to asbestos. Wrongful death claims are filed by children, spouses or other relatives of a deceased loved one.

A mesothelioma attorney can help victims determine the amount of compensation they are entitled to receive. Compensation for mesothelioma cases could include punitive, non-economic and economic damages. Economic damages include payments for future and past medical expenses, lost wages and funeral costs. Non-economic damages include the suffering of others, loss of consortium, and emotional distress. Punitive damages are a type of punishment that aims to stop asbestos companies from engaging unlawful, oppressive, or grossly negligent conduct.

Additionally mesothelioma lawyers are able to assist victims and their families with filing lawsuits for wrongful deaths. Wrongful Death claims are similar to personal injury lawsuits and seek compensation for the loss of a loved one's death due to asbestos exposure. These claims can be made by spouses, children, or other family members who were close to asbestos victims.
